The Bouquet of Hope Paper Pumpkin Kit provides enough supplies to create nine cards and coordinating envelopes. This all inclusive kit includes patterned card bases, die-cut floral elements, ribbon, embellishments, a stamp set, ink spot, adhesives and envelopes.
The kit’s exclusive Bouquet of Hope Stamp Set features supportive sentiments centered around comfort, care, hope, and love. Such a versatile stamp set can be used throughout the year. We all know someone who could use a heartfelt, handmade card that gives strength during a difficult time. This kit’s cards are a must to have on-hand!
Kit contains enough supplies to create 9 cards—3 each of 3 designs—and coordinating envelopes. Kit includes card bases, decorative die-cut pieces, embellishments, and more.
Card size: 4-1/4″ x 5-1/2″ (10.8 x 14 cm)
Envelope size: 4-1/2″ x 5-3/4″ (11.4 x 14.6 cm)
Coordinating colors: Basic Black, Bumblebee, Just Jade, Merry Merlot, Mossy Meadow, Rococo Rose

Good Morning, It appears the online store is letting customers check out without claiming all the rewards earned. Here are some screen shots to help you through the online ordering process. In addition, it’s always best to order on a computer with the largest screen possible so you can scroll up and down to see all the options.
Make sure my name is in the upper left corner so I get credit for your order and can reward you with any promotions I am personally offering. If my name does not appear, click on whatever name is there and go through the steps to find my name.
Next, I have added an item to my shopping cart as indicated by the pink circle with a 1 inside. Notice the gift box is gray which means no rewards have been earned. Look toward the bottom and click the plus sign next to host code.
Enter my current host code ONLY IF YOUR PRODUCT ORDER IS LESS THAN $150 EXCLUDING SHIPPING AND TAX. Remove the code if one is listed if your order will be more than $150 so that you can spend all the host rewards.
My current host code is 9PMQVYRN so I will enter that for now to show you what it looks like.
Click the pink Apply…you are now shopping and contributing to a specific online party. This helps me to earn host rewards which I can pass on to you.
For the purposes of this tutorial, I am going to remove the host code so that host reward claiming can be shown in the screen shots below.
Next, I am going to add more items to my shopping cart. The gift box is now pink indicating I have rewards to claim.
When you reach $150 in sales (excluding shipping and tax), the pink “Claim Rewards” banner will display. This means you have earned host rewards to spend. By clicking on Claim Rewards, you use your host rewards to pay for this item. So click on Claim Rewards. Continue selecting products to view and claiming them for host rewards until the pink Claim Rewards box disappears indicating all host dollars have been spent. DO NOT click on Add to Cart because this will add the items to your cart as products you will purchase with your credit card.
Click the shopping bag in the upper left corner and scroll down to see your chosen products being paid for through the host rewards (which is the pink Claim Rewards button). In my example, I have over claimed the value of rewards I have earned. That’s ok, I will just pay the difference due.
Next, click on the pink gift box and see this banner. If you have less than $150 in sales, then only the Sale-a-bration banner will display. Once you exceed $150 in sales and have not applied a host code, the Stampin’ Rewards banner will display. Clicking on Learn More gives more details about these programs. Close this banner.
Now, go to your shopping cart and see the “You have Sale-a-bration rewards to redeem!” and click on “choose your free product.” Make your selections.
Prior to claiming a Sale-a-bration (SAB) rewards, the shopping bags below the images are a dark black.
Claim all your rewards and the shopping bags turn to a light gray indicating you have claimed all your earned selections.
Now scroll up and click on Check Out and pay for your order.
